Image processing apparatus transmitting registration request including incapability information indicating that any setting is incapable of being designated
Abstract:
In an image processing apparatus, a processor transmits to the server a first registration request including incapability information. The incapability information indicates that any of a plurality of settings for an image process is incapable of being designated. The processor receives from the server a first function execution instruction including the account information, and first relation information which is related to a fact that no setting for the image process is specified. The processor acquires from a memory setting specification information correlated with the account information. The processor displays a specification screen for prompting a user to specify one setting from among one or more settings for the image process specified by the acquired setting specification information. In a case where the user specifies a first setting via the specification screen, the processor controls an image processing execution unit to execute the image process in accordance with the first setting.
